Swachch Bharath Abhiyan Flags Off In Hyderabad
The Centre's Swachch Bharath Abhiyan in Hyderabad was started today by the GHMC at Kachiguda and along the Necklace Road in Hyderabad.
Hyderabad | 2nd October 2016
After flagging off the Swachch Bharath campaign at the Kachiguda railway station and along the Necklace Road in Hyderabad today, city Mayor Bonthu Rammohan today exhorted the people of the city to help make it clean and green.
"We are taking various measures that are used internationally, including solid waste management, to clean the city's growing piles of solid waste. 2,000 auto-trolleys have been deployed to collect waste from garbage dumps along roads, besides giving 44 lakh dustbins for the segregation of wet and dry garbage," he said.
Under the campaign, the GHMC was also taking up a sanitation drive from the gates of the Hyderabad Central University to Gopanapalli Tanda. Several students, members of various NGOs and NCC cadets, and the general public participated.
Deputy Mayor Baba Fasiuddin, MP Konda Vishweshwar Reddy, MLA A Gandhi and others also participated in the program.
Transport Minister Mahender Reddy, who was also present in the campaign, said that the State government was taking various measures to provide potable water to the people living on the outskirts of the city. He added that all households in the city would get safe drinking water within the next two years under the drive.
